Speaking of rare colors, this set contains a whopping 72 parts in 310 Metalized Gold Gold: ![]() As for this particular set, I think $0.09 per piece is pretty good, since the set contains a fairly typical distribution of larger and smaller parts, not to mention some interesting parts and rare colors. The prevailing attitude is that anything under 0.10 per piece is a good value, but I think that approach has become meaningless since so many recent sets contain tons of tiny 1×1 pieces, and relatively few larger pieces. In the USA, this set has a price of $0.09 per piece. ![]() I do want to revisit the topic of price-per-piece, as it frequently comes up in set reviews. (They do fit inside, I checked.)īag 4: Build Time, 35 minutes. There are a few exposed studs so your astronauts can sit inside. It is well designed, with three smaller modules that you can separate to access the interior. Unforunately, compared to the previous two bags, the last module is fairly repetitive and does not include any particularly impressive building techniques. In the fourth bag, we build the Ascent Stage, which is comprised of three modules which you can disassemble to see inside. ![]()
